I have seen both. The fact of the matter is that Pirates of Silicon Valley makes an effort to stay loyal to the facts. It doesn't try too hard to glorify anyone in particular. Jobs, on the other hand, almost patronizes the viewer by portraying Steve as some kind of tormented genius, an unappreciated Mozart of his time.Also the surreal depiction of Steve Wozniak is borderline offensive.
